OpenAI's Data Agent: Making Data Analysis Accessible to Everyone
Analysis
OpenAI's internal data agent simplifies data analysis by allowing users to query data using natural language, translating these queries into SQL, and even correcting errors. This innovative approach, leveraging advanced techniques like RAG and self-correction loops, promises to revolutionize how businesses interact with their data, making it more accessible and efficient. The availability of its core components via open APIs offers exciting possibilities for other companies.
Key Takeaways
Reference / Citation
View Original"OpenAI's in-house data agent is not just a 'natural language -> SQL' conversion, but a system that includes RAG + self-correction loops that considers what tables to use, how to combine them, and what constraints exist, using '6 layers of context' from metadata, past queries, documents, code definitions, internal knowledge, and user modifications before generating SQL, validating execution results, and automatically correcting errors if there are any."
Q
Qiita OpenAIFeb 8, 2026 13:29
* Cited for critical analysis under Article 32.